Output 59ddbc7196a4671401e5b4987ab9399cfaffc82534ae7b2dbc6e0119eaef0c82:1

value
184610971
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f5870a54d2cf955711cb69d92beda1343a2d79d9 OP_EQUAL
address
3Q5FFJyQgAKYV117Luz2PW2dv5vqX7Fdgf
transaction
59ddbc7196a4671401e5b4987ab9399cfaffc82534ae7b2dbc6e0119eaef0c82
confirmations
251036
spent
true